This access control...
 
Notifications
Clear all

This access control list is not in canonical form and therefore cannot be modified.

14 Posts
7 Users
0 Reactions
4,770 Views
Posts: 57
(@dvoijen)
Trusted Member
Joined: 7 years ago

Same issue here.

@Cato, what did you change?

Need urgent help....

System.Web.Services.Protocols.SoapException: System.Web.Services.Protocols.SoapException: Server was unable to process request. ---> System.Exception: Error executing 'CREATE_ORG' task on 'winvestor.com' ORGANIZATION ---> System.Web.Services.Protocols.SoapException: Server was unable to process request. ---> This access control list is not in canonical form and therefore cannot be modified.
at System.Web.Services.Protocols.SoapHttpClientProtocol.ReadResponse(SoapClientMessage message, WebResponse response, Stream responseStream, Boolean asyncCall)
at System.Web.Services.Protocols.SoapHttpClientProtocol.Invoke(String methodName, Object[] parameters)
at SolidCP.EnterpriseServer.OrganizationController.CreateOrganization(Int32 packageId, String organizationId, String organizationName, String domainName)
--- End of inner exception stack trace ---
at SolidCP.EnterpriseServer.OrganizationController.CreateOrganization(Int32 packageId, String organizationId, String organizationName, String domainName)
at SolidCP.EnterpriseServer.esOrganizations.CreateOrganization(Int32 packageId, String organizationID, String organizationName, String domainName)
--- End of inner exception stack trace ---
at System.Web.Services.Protocols.SoapHttpClientProtocol.ReadResponse(SoapClientMessage message, WebResponse response, Stream responseStream, Boolean asyncCall)
at System.Web.Services.Protocols.SoapHttpClientProtocol.Invoke(String methodName, Object[] parameters)
at SolidCP.EnterpriseServer.HostedSolution.esOrganizations.CreateOrganization(Int32 packageId, String organizationID, String organizationName, String domainName)
at SolidCP.Portal.UserCreateSpace.CreateHostingSpace()

in event viewer:

[8/15/2019 3:32:40 PM] ERROR: HostedSolution
System.InvalidOperationException: This access control list is not in canonical form and therefore cannot be modified.
at System.Security.AccessControl.CommonAcl.ThrowIfNotCanonical()
at System.Security.AccessControl.CommonAcl.RemoveQualifiedAces(SecurityIdentifier sid, AceQualifier qualifier, Int32 accessMask, AceFlags flags, Boolean saclSemantics, ObjectAceFlags objectFlags, Guid objectType, Guid inheritedObjectType)
at System.Security.AccessControl.DiscretionaryAcl.RemoveAccess(AccessControlType accessType, SecurityIdentifier sid, Int32 accessMask, InheritanceFlags inheritanceFlags, PropagationFlags propagationFlags, ObjectAceFlags objectFlags, Guid objectType, Guid inheritedObjectType)
at System.Security.AccessControl.DirectoryObjectSecurity.ModifyAccess(AccessControlModification modification, ObjectAccessRule rule, Boolean& modified)
at System.Security.AccessControl.DirectoryObjectSecurity.RemoveAccessRule(ObjectAccessRule rule)
at System.Collections.Generic.List`1.ForEach(Action`1 action)
at SolidCP.Providers.HostedSolution.ActiveDirectoryUtils.RemoveIdentityAllows(String objectPath, IdentityReference identity)
at SolidCP.Providers.HostedSolution.ADPermission.SetOUAclPermissions(OrganizationProvider orgProvider, String organizationId, String rootDomain, String rootDomainPath)
at SolidCP.Providers.HostedSolution.OrganizationProvider.SetOUAclPermissions(String organizationId)

Reply
Posts: 1456
Admin
(@trobinson)
Noble Member
Joined: 9 years ago

Hello,

We have identified an issue with the latest version depending on how the permissions are applied on the new OU created.

We should have this resolved for the next version.

Kind Regards,

Trevor

Reply
Posts: 95
(@choffmeister)
Trusted Member
Joined: 6 years ago

Trevor, it doesnt help us that you have identify the issue and dont post a solution, we need a howtodo how to fix it.

Please, someone have a productive enviroment or want start hosting customers like me.
Did we must buy support to get this fixed ?

Reply
Posts: 1965
Admin
(@m-tiggelaar)
Noble Member
Joined: 9 years ago

As it's related to a windows update and heuristics (segregation) part of SolidCP code there's little to do manually from your side.

We therefor have been working and testing a bit of code which will be released next week to solve this problem for everyone.

Reply
Posts: 95
(@choffmeister)
Trusted Member
Joined: 6 years ago

Thanks Trevor

Reply
Page 2 / 3
Share: